Organizers say over 7 million showed up to No Kings protests
Organizers say over 7 million showed up to No Kings protests Over 7 million people participated in No Kings protests across all 50 states, marking the largest day of protest since Donald Trump’s second term began. The protests were organized by Indivisible and featured over 2,700 events, a significant increase from June’s 2,000 events, indicating […]

Why are there so many protests? The US public is highly polarized, and that drives people to act
Why are there so many protests? The US public is highly polarized, and that drives people to act Polarization is driving the surge in protests in the US, with the number of nonviolent demonstrations almost tripling since 2017. The level of polarization among Americans has reached its highest level since political scientists began tracking it […]

How hardships and hashtags combined to fuel Nepalโs violent response to social media ban
How hardships and hashtags combined to fuel Nepalโs violent response to social media ban Nepal’s violent response to a social media ban was fueled by hardships and hashtags, resulting in the ousting of a deeply unpopular government and at least 50 deaths. The protests, led by Gen Z, were sparked by the government’s decision to […]
